Ver Mensaje Individual
  #6 (permalink)  
Antiguo 20/12/2008, 09:43
Avatar de Panino5001
Panino5001
Me alejo de Omelas
 
Fecha de Ingreso: mayo-2004
Ubicación: -34.637167,-58.462984
Mensajes: 5.148
Antigüedad: 20 años
Puntos: 834
Respuesta: Visualizar Variables

Algo así (hay que trabajarlo y falta una función para remover variables, pero esta es la idea):
Código PHP:
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<
html xmlns="http://www.w3.org/1999/xhtml">
<
head>
<
me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1" />
<
title>Documento sin t&iacute;tulo</title>
<
script>
_vars=[];
function 
registrar(variable,valor,objeto){
    var 
objetoobjeto || window;
    
objeto[variable]=valor;
    
_vars.push({_obj:objeto,_variable:variable,_valor:valor});
}
function 
verVars(){
    if(!
document.getElementById('log')){
        var 
l=document.createElement('div');
        
l.id='log';
        
document.getElementsByTagName('body')[0].appendChild(l)
    }
    
l=null;
    
document.getElementById('log').innerHTML='';
    for(var 
i in _vars)
        
document.getElementById('log').innerHTML+=_vars[i]._obj+'-'+_vars[i]._variable+'-'+_vars[i]._valor+'<br />';
}
registrar('pepe',1);
registrar('algo',{});
registrar('juan','hola');
registrar('prop','unvalor',algo);
onload=verVars;
</script>
</head>

<body>

</body>
</html>